Deanna was sitting in court, awaiting her fate as her murder trial was finally over. The jury had been in deliberation for the last two and a half hours. The prosecution was working hard to make sure she either  spent the rest of her life behind bars or was sent to death row. It was so unfair, all she did was defend herself against a man for the last 7 years made her life a living hell. A man who abused her physically, verbally and psychologically. A man who caused her to be infertile as a result of the repeated miscarriages that resulted from savage beatings, not to mention the repeated infections with sexually transmitted diseases due to his constant infidelity. Shawn robbed her of everything—her dignity, her self respect, her chance at motherhood and now he was robbing her for the last time from beyond the grave—this time robbing her of her freedom. But when she really thought about it, the son of a bitch, in her opinion, got exactly what he deserved. The only remorse that she felt was that she didn't kill him sooner.

As she was lost in her own thoughts, her attorney nudged her...

"Hey listen, don't worry. If it's a guilty verdict, then we will appeal it." He whispered in an attempt to reassure her.

At that moment, they heard the bailiff speak....

"All rise, court is back in session. The Honorable Thomas Monaghan, presiding."

Deanna and her attorney stood and remained standing until they were instructed to sit down.

At that moment, the jury began to file back into the courtroom and take their respective seats.

Has the Jury reached a verdict?" The Judge asked.

"We have, your honor." The jury foreman replied, as he gave the paper to the bailiff, who handed it to the judge. The judge read the paper and then returned it to the bailiff who handed it back to the jury foreman.

Will the defendant please rise?" The Judge said.

As Deanna stood with her attorney, a sudden feeling of dread overcame her. "This was it", she thought. The next words spoken would determine if she would be a free woman or if she would spend the rest of her life behind bars.

"We, the jury, find the defendant Deanna Elaine Carter, in the above entitled action of 1 count of the crime of 1st degree murder with malice afore thought....guilty." The foreman read.

At that moment, for Deanna, it felt like all the oxygen had been sucked out of the room. Her legs became weak, causing her to collapse back into her chair. Her chest felt tight and she couldn't breathe...

"Counselor, please have your client stand." The judge said, unmoved by her reaction.

"Come on Deanna. You have to stand." Her attorney said as he gently helped her to get to her feet.

After her attorney helped her up, the judge continued to speak...

"Ms. Carter, for the heinous nature of your crime, I hereby sentenced you  to the California Department of Corrections for the rest of your natural life." The judge said matter of factly.

"N-natural life?! Why?! He almost killed me!!!" Deanna yelled out.

"Order in the court!" The judge yelled as he banged his gavel.

"No!!!!! This isn't fair!!!!! I only defended myself!!!!" Deanna screamed out, as her attorney tried to calm her.

"I'll have order in this court, or I'll clear the court room!!" The judge said again as he banged his gavel.

"It's not fair!!! It's not fair!!!" Deanna wailed.

"Please calm down. We're gonna appeal it, so don't worry." Her lawyer tried to assure her.

"Bailiffs, please remove the defendant!" The judge ordered.

As the bailiffs came to remove Deanna from the courtroom she was still yelling, crying, and protesting.....

"Noooooo!!!!!! It's not fair!!!!!!" She wailed, as she was taken away, her protests echoing as she's escorted from the courtroom.
